Tencent Cloud Drive's official website has quietly launched without any prior notice, with the homepage currently displaying the words "COMING SOON" prominently. Although Tencent has not yet released any official announcement or revealed the specific launch time, this move has already attracted widespread attention in the tech community.

Unlike traditional storage tools like Baidu Netdisk that are well known to users, Tencent Cloud Drive has been deeply integrated with artificial intelligence from its inception. It not only connects multiple AI applications but also allows various AI-generated data to be stored uniformly, transforming scattered information into long-term reusable digital assets.

Multi-device Data Synchronization, Giving AI a "Memory Bank"

In terms of functionality design, the biggest highlight of this new generation of cloud drive lies in its powerful cross-application ecosystem interoperability. Users can seamlessly connect and use Tencent Cloud Drive, Tencent Docs, and WorkBuddy, among other office applications, by simply using one "OneID" account.

Even more impressive is its support for Agent (intelligent agent) calling function. This means that AI intelligent agents can directly access data assets in the cloud drive through standard interfaces, allowing AI to truly have a basis when helping you work.

Global Search Across Applications, Flexibly Meeting Personalized Needs

To solve the pain point of users struggling to find files, Tencent Cloud Drive includes a global search function across applications. Users just need to perform one search to quickly and accurately retrieve all assets such as images, files, and documents across multiple applications.

In addition, to meet the actual usage scenarios of different groups, Tencent has prepared an extremely rich range of delivery versions. In addition to the personal version for the general public, it also launched a SaaS version, VPC version, and private version, making it flexible to implement whether for individuals storing information or enterprises collaborating on projects.
